Climate anxiety in young people is rising, many are worried about what the climate crisis will mean for their future. As adults, we can play a key role – both in taking action ourselves – but also to help our children cope with the emotional impacts of a changing climate.
This webinar will bring together psychologists, teachers, authors, and climate-parent activists to talk about how we can support our children through a changing climate. We will talk about psychology, activism, and climate education as tools to help children manage the climate crisis and climate-related anxiety.
